#612d9f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#612d9f is composed of 38% red, 17.6%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39% cyan, 71.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 267.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 40%. #612d9f color hex could be obtained by blending #c25aff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

● #612d9f color description : Dark violet.
#612d9f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#612d9f has RGB values of R:97, G:45,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0.39, M:0.72, Y:0,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 6368671.

Shades and Tints of #612d9f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040206 is the darkest color, while #f9f6f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#612d9f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666468 is the less saturated color, while #5e06c6 is the most saturated one.
